Small brush cleaning and peeling machine
Technical Field
The utility model relates to a decorticator technical field specifically is a small-size brush washs decorticator.
Background
A brush peeler is a machine for peeling and cleaning root materials such as potatoes, carrots, beet, yams, sweet potato fruits and the like.
The existing brush cleaning and peeling machine cannot thoroughly clean vegetables when the vegetables are cleaned, partial impurities are remained on the surfaces of the vegetables, peeling is not thorough enough, the brush cleaning and peeling machine can particularly and obviously clean some irregular vegetables such as carrots and the like, further the subsequent processing and use of the vegetables are influenced, pesticide residues can be caused on the surfaces of the vegetables, and harm can be caused to the health of people when the vegetables are eaten.

Detailed Description

Referring to fig. 1-4, the present invention provides an embodiment: a small-sized brush cleaning and peeling machine comprises a cleaning box 1, wherein an inlet pipe 16 is arranged in the middle of the top end of the cleaning box 1, a partition plate 9 is fixedly arranged in the cavity of the cleaning box 1, a motor 6 is fixedly arranged at the bottom end of the cleaning box 1, an output end of the motor 6 is rotatably provided with a driving gear 8, driven gears 7 are equidistantly arranged on the circumferential sides of the driving gear 8, the driving gear 8 is meshed with the driven gears 7, rotating rods 5 are fixedly arranged on the driven gears 7, the rotating rods 5 penetrate through the partition plate 9 and extend to the outside, two ends of the rotating rods 5 are rotatably connected with two ends of the cleaning box 1 through bearing seats, a brush sleeve 4 is sleeved on the outer portion of one end, far away from the driven gears 7, of the rotating rods 5, the brush sleeve 4 is conical, and the inner diameter of the brush sleeve 4 is sequentially increased along the direction from the inlet pipe 16 to the partition plate 9, the middle part of the clapboard 9 is fixedly provided with an ejection mechanism which is positioned among the three rotating rods 5, the ejection mechanism is matched with the feeding pipe 16, the side wall in the cavity of the cleaning box 1 is symmetrically provided with a first cleaning mechanism, the two sides of the cleaning box 1 are symmetrically provided with a collecting and purifying mechanism, the first cleaning mechanism is communicated with the collecting and purifying mechanism, the top end in the cavity of the cleaning box 1 is symmetrically provided with a second cleaning mechanism, when the vegetables are cleaned and peeled, the vegetables to be cleaned are put into the cleaning box 1 through the feeding pipe 16, at the moment, the vegetables enter among the hairbrush sleeves 4 on the three rotating rods 5, at the moment, the motor 6 rotates to drive the driving gear 8 to rotate, and then the three driven gears 7 rotate to drive the rotating rods 5 on the upper part to rotate in the bearing seats, and drive the hairbrush sleeves 4 on the upper part to rotate, and move downwards in the three rotating rods 5 under the action of the gravity of the vegetables, because brush cover 4 is by the size under to bigger and bigger, and the carrot is from the top down more and more little, and then can guarantee that brush cover 4 and carrot carry out intimate contact, and then can wash and peel it, when brush cover 4 washed it and peeled, can wash it through a wiper mechanism, and then on convenient mud etc. that brushes flowed to baffle 9 fast, and then can carry out better washing and peel to the carrot.

Further, the collecting and purifying mechanism comprises supporting blocks 23 fixedly arranged at two ends of the cleaning box 1, a circulating purification box 10 is fixedly arranged on the supporting blocks 23, a recovery pipe 12 and a liquid outlet pipe are sequentially arranged at one end of the circulating purification box 10, the recovery pipe 12 is communicated with the cleaning box 1, a water pump 11 is fixedly arranged on the circulating purification box 10, the water pump 11 is communicated with the liquid outlet pipe, the water outlet end of the water pump 11 is fixedly connected with the first cleaning pipe 2, a filtering mechanism is arranged inside the circulating purification box 10, and the water is recycled and purified by cleaning water, so that the utilization rate of water resources is greatly improved, water resources are greatly saved, the cleaning water cannot be discharged outside, and the pollution to the external environment is caused by pesticide.
Furthermore, the recovery pipe 12 is flush with the partition plate 9, so that the cleaned water can rapidly enter the circulating purification box 10 through the recovery pipe 12.
Further, filtering mechanism is including setting gradually at the inside first filter screen 21, the second filter screen 22 and the activated carbon plate 20 of circulation purifying box 10, the aperture of first filter screen 21 is greater than the aperture of second filter screen 22 can carry out thorough filtration to the particulate impurity of aquatic, and activated carbon plate 20 can adsorb the peculiar smell and a small amount of pesticide of aquatic, and then avoids when using once more water, causes the pollution.

The working principle is as follows: when the utility model is used, when vegetables are cleaned and peeled, the vegetables to be cleaned are put into the cleaning box 1 through the inlet pipe 16, at the moment, the vegetables enter between the brush sleeves 4 on the three rotating rods 5, at the moment, the motor 6 rotates to drive the driving gear 8 to rotate, and further, the three driven gears 7 rotate, the rotating rods 5 on the rotating rods are driven to rotate in the bearing seats, the brush sleeves 4 on the rotating rods are driven to rotate, the vegetables move downwards in the three rotating rods 5 under the action of the gravity of the vegetables, because the size of the brush sleeves 4 from top to bottom is larger and smaller, and the carrots from top to bottom are smaller and smaller, so that the brush sleeves 4 can be ensured to be in intimate contact with the carrots, and further, the vegetables can be cleaned and peeled, when the brush sleeves 4 are cleaned and peeled, the vegetables can be washed through the first cleaning mechanism, and further, the sludge and the like which are conveniently brushed can quickly flow onto the partition plate 9, the carrots can be better cleaned and peeled, after the cleaning is finished, the motor 6 stops rotating, the electric push rod 19 on the fixing block 17 extends to drive the top plate 18 to move upwards, and then the vegetables on the top plate 18 are driven to move, meanwhile, water in the water tank 13 enters the second cleaning pipe 15 through the connecting pipe 14 and is cleaned again through the cleaning nozzle 3, the cleaning degree of the vegetables can be ensured, pesticide cannot remain on the surfaces of the vegetables, the electric push rod 19 extends continuously, and then the cleaned output is sent out of the cleaning box 1 through the feeding pipe 16 to finish the cleaning of the vegetables, the cleaned water in the first cleaning pipe 2 and the second cleaning pipe 15 enters the circulating purification box 10 through the recovery pipes 12 on the two sides of the partition plate 9, sludge and peel are firstly precipitated in the circulating purification box, and the water is filtered through the first filter screen 21 and the second filter screen 22 to remove granular impurities in the water, two filter screens can let filter more thoroughly, water after filtering is adsorbed through activated carbon plate 20 again, activated carbon plate 20 can adsorb the peculiar smell and a small amount of pesticide of aquatic, and then avoid when using water once more, cause the pollution, water after the purification is under water pump 11's effect, can enter into first wiper mechanism in, wash vegetables tentatively, through retrieving the purification and utilizing abluent water, improve the utilization ratio of water resource greatly, the water economy resource greatly, still can not lead to wasing water and arrange outward, and cause the pollution to the external environment because of containing the pesticide.
